链路层吗??好像印象中没有出错会重发的功能啊 

解决方案 »

  1.   

    就是PC发包,通过路由器到外面。从PC到路由这段的可靠性?
      

  2.   

    一般来说两种。传输层是tcp的话,就是tcp为你保证的。是udp的话可靠性由应用层的你自己保证。其他协议栈不清楚。链路层的crc校验也一定程度保证了数据的准确性。不过程序员一般不考虑到链路层。
      

  3.   

    传输层的TCP协议保证可靠和面向连接,不过UDP提供了不可靠无连接的数据报服务。
      

  4.   

    传输层保证(TCP),路由是三层设备(网络层),只转发数据包
      

  5.   

    IP包头的校验码吧,路由是IP层
      

  6.   

    IP层的工作是best effort。不保证可靠性。- 千里孤行
      

  7.   

    路由器工作在网络层网络层负责在源和终点之间建立连接。它一般包括网络寻径,还可能包括流量控制、错误检查等。相同MAC标准的不同网段之间的数据传输一般只涉及到数据链路层,而不同的MAC标准之间的数据传输都涉及到网络层。